PLS (filformat)
Filnamnstillägg |
.pls
|
---|---|
Internet mediatyp |
ljud/x-scpls
|
Typ av format | Spellista |
PLS är ett datorfilformat för en multimediaspellista . Det används vanligtvis av mediaspelare för att streama media över Internet, men kan också användas för att spela upp lokala medier.
För direktuppspelning laddas .PLS- filen vanligtvis ner en gång från mediakällan, till exempel från en onlineradiostation, för omedelbar eller framtida användning. Medan de flesta datorer och spelare automatiskt känner igen .PLS-formatet, första gången en PLS-fil används på en dator, kan mediaspelarens inställningar behöva ändras för att känna igen ( " associeras" med ) .PLS-filer.
PLS utvecklades ursprungligen för användning med museArc-ljudspelarens programvara av codeArts, och användes senare av SHOUTcast och Icecast för att strömma media över Internet. PLS är ett mer uttrycksfullt spellistformat än den grundläggande M3U- spellistan, eftersom den kan lagra ( cache ) information om låtens titel och längd (detta stöds endast i utökad M3U).
Filformat
Formatet är skiftlägeskänsligt och i huvudsak det för en INI-fil strukturerad enligt följande
Rubrik
- [spellista] : Den här taggen indikerar att det är en spellistafil
Spårinmatning Förutsatt spårinmatning #X
- FileX : Variabel som definierar plats för mediafil/ström (som .m3u/.m3u8 -spellistor).
- TitleX : Definierar spårets titel. (frivillig)
- LengthX: Längd i sekunder av spåret. Värdet -1 indikerar obestämd (streaming). (frivillig)
Sidfot
- NumberOfEntries: Denna variabel indikerar antalet spår och är därför lika med antalet som användes för det sista spåret
- Version : Spellistversion. För närvarande är endast värdet 2 giltigt.
Exempel
Exempel på en komplett PLS-fil som används för "strömmande ljud." i det här fallet, för att ansluta till en viss onlineradiostation och ta emot dess ljudström:
[spellista] File1 = http://stream2.streamq.net:8020/ Title1 = Här anger du namnet på stationen NumberOfEntries = 1
Alternativt exempel som innehåller lokala sökvägar:
[spellista] Fil1 = http://relay5.181.fm:8068 Längd1 = -1 Fil2 = exempel2.mp3 Titel2 = Bara lite lokalt ljud som är 2 minuter långt Längd2 = 120 Fil3 = F:\Musik\whatever.m4a Titel3 = absolut sökväg på Windows File4 = %UserProfile%\Music\short.ogg Title4 = exempel för en miljövariabel Length4 = 5 NumberOfEntries = 4 Version = 2
- Unix/BSD/Linux/OS X
I Unix-liknande operativsystem skiljer sig absoluta och relativa filsökvägar från Windows, eftersom det inte finns några enhetsbokstäver, miljövariabler skiljer sig och [/] (framåtgående snedstreck) används som katalogavgränsare istället för [\] (omvänt snedstreck). Därför kommer spellistor som pekar på absoluta sökvägar eller mediafiler utanför mappen som innehåller spellistan endast att fungera för en typ av operativsystem - antingen Windows eller Unix-liknande. Webbadresser fungerar likadant för alla typer.
För att få det andra exemplet från ovan att fungera måste den 3:e och 4:e vägen ändras till något i stil med:
File3 = /media/hdd/whatever.m4a File4 = ~/Music/short.ogg
Kompatibel mediaspelare programvara
iTunes , VLC mediaspelare , Totem , RealPlayer , Winamp , Yahoo! Music Jukebox , MediaMonkey , Windows Media Player , AIMP , Kodi , Rhythmbox , foobar2000 och mer än 30 andra kan tolka (öppna) PLS-filer. Media Player Classic med K-Lite- codec installerad fungerar med PLS-format men kräver fortfarande lämpliga MIME- eller filtilläggsassociationer .
Se även
Andra filformat för spellistor:
- ASX - Windows media
- M3U - Det vanligaste spellistformatet
- XSPF - Xiph.Org Foundation
- WPL - Windows Media Player
externa länkar
- Inofficiell PLS-filspecifikation , 2001, winamp.com
- En undersökning av spellistformat, 2003
- PLSv2 spellista specifikation , 2010/2012
- Öppna PLS i WMP